Fuyang climate — normals and trends
Fuyang (China) has a humid subtropical, dry winter climate (Cwa)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 15.6 °C and it receives 1,124 mm of precipitation per year.
These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.
The warmest month is July (27.8 °C on average) and the coldest is January (1.7 °C). Rainfall peaks in July.
Fuyang averages 55 frost days, 72 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 101 rainy days per year.
Fuyang has warmed by +1.3 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.15 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.
The number of frost days there went from about 66 to 44 per year over the period.
The hottest day of the period reached 41.3 °C (on 10 August 2013) and the coldest -24.4 °C (on 11 January 1955).
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.
